We are looking for a skilled Product Support Specialist to join our team in Marlton, New Jersey. In this role, you will be responsible for creating detailed 2D and 3D drawings, renderings, and Bills of Materials (BOMs) for furniture projects while collaborating with dealers and sales representatives to ensure client needs are met effectively. This position requires technical expertise, creativity, and the 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ously.
Responsibilities:
Develop precise 2D and 3D drawings to support furniture layouts for diverse projects.
Revise and update designs based on project requirements and client feedback.
Specify products across various furniture lines, ensuring accurate application of product codes.
Collaborate with team members to provide design solutions, value engineering, and layout recommendations.
Stay informed about furniture systems, finishes, materials, and specifications to ensure up-to-date product knowledge.
Interpret technical documents, including diagrams, oral instructions, and schedules, to guide project execution.
Present design concepts and recommendations clearly to clients and team members.
Manage multiple projects efficiently while maintaining a high level of detail and organization.
Meet deadlines and resolve challenges independently in a fast-paced environment.
Requirements
Bachelor's degree or 6-10 years of relevant work experience, or an equivalent combination of education and experience.
Proficiency in AutoCAD; experience with Configura and Worksheet software is preferred.
Strong knowledge of furniture systems, finishes, materials, and product specifications.
Ability to communicate design ideas effectively, both verbally and visually.
Highly organized and detail-oriented, with the ability to manage multiple projects.
Self-motivated and capable of solving problems independently while meeting deadlines.
Familiarity with furniture specifications within corporate, healthcare, and educational settings.
Strong mathematical and analytical skills to support technical accuracy.
